Hair Salon CEO Donates Patrol Vehicle to NSCDC Tanke Division

Date: 2024-05-29

According to a news report from Royal News, Alhaji Ahmad Lawal, CEO of Hairsense Unisex Salon, has generously donated a patrol vehicle to the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C), Tanke Division.

During the handover ceremony, Alhaji Ahmad Lawal stressed the importance of partnering with the corps to ensure a safe and secure environment in the area. He highlighted the significance of this collaboration in fostering community trust and enhancing the effectiveness of security operations.

Emphasizing the necessity of supporting the corps with essential resources like the patrol vehicle, Lawal stated that it would enhance their response time and overall capability to maintain law and order in the community.

He also commended the officers and men of the division for their relentless efforts in curbing crimes and criminal activities, pledging ongoing support for the corps in fulfilling its mandates.

In response, Dr. Umar J.G Mohammed, the Kwara state Commandant of the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ps, expressed heartfelt gratitude to Alhaji Ahmad Lawal for his generous donation. Dr. Mohammed highlighted the invaluable contribution the patrol vehicle would make in enhancing the division's operational efficiency and ensuring the safety of communities across the state.

He reiterated the command's readiness to collaborate with other security agencies and the community to effectively address crime and maintain peace and order in the state.
